NO SNACKS!

I had to sit down yesterday and figure out what I've been doing wrong. I was dropping weight like crazy for a couple of weeks back in August... but since then only 1.5 lbs. So, what am I doing now that I wasn't doing then?

I'm eating.

Back then I had myself on a schedule. I ate 3 meals a day and that was it. No snacking in between.... no '5 little meals' .... NO SNACKS!

Yesterday I ate a protein shake for breakfast, then crackers, apple w/ peanut butter.... then I had some roasted veggies for lunch, then popcorn, candy corn and toast with butter..... then I had spaghetti for dinner, followed by a second helping.

HMMMMMMM... I think I know why I'm not dropping weight.

So today's menu will look something like this:

BF: Protein Shake
L: Roasted Veggies
D: Chili with 5 crackers.

That's it. The whole "5 meals a day" thing doesn't work for me. I've got to stick with what works. I have to remember my old trick too.... when you start feeling like snacking, make yourself a cup of tea!!
